Torrential rains and flash flooding hit Philmont Scout Ranch in New Mexico on Saturday night.  Four boys were swept away when a flash flood hit their campsite.  Three were immediately rescued but one was not and lost his life.

They were on a 12 day trek at Philmont.  A trip to Philmont is often the pinnacle to a Scouts career and takes months of training and preperation.  You and your crew do a multi day unsupported trek through remote terrain.
